Why Proper Scrap Metal Storage Matters

Improper storage doesn’t just create clutter, it can cause serious operational and safety problems.

Key Risks of Poor Storage

  • Workplace injuries from sharp or unstable scrap piles
  • Environmental contamination from oils or hazardous residues
  • Reduced scrap value due to mixing metals
  • Fire hazards in facilities storing combustible metals

According to North American recycling safety guidelines, organized storage significantly reduces accident risks and improves efficiency.

1. Separate and Categorize Scrap Metals

One of the most important practices is sorting metals by type.

Why Segregation Matters

Mixing metals lowers resale value and increases processing costs.

Best Sorting Practices

  • Separate ferrous and non-ferrous metals
  • Use labeled containers or color-coded bins
  • Store high-value metals like copper and aluminum securely
  • Keep coated or contaminated metals isolated

2. Store Scrap in Designated, Stable Areas

Random piles create hazards and inefficiencies.

Ideal Storage Conditions

  • Use clearly marked storage zones
  • Place heavy scrap on stable surfaces
  • Avoid stacking materials too high
  • Keep pathways clear for equipment access

3. Prevent Contamination and Corrosion

Contamination reduces scrap value significantly.

How to Protect Scrap Quality

  • Store metals away from moisture
  • Use covers or sheds for outdoor storage
  • Remove oils, grease, and residues
  • Avoid mixing clean and dirty scrap

Moisture exposure can cause corrosion, reducing resale value by up to 30% in some markets.

4. Follow Safety and Compliance Standards

Industrial scrap storage must meet workplace and environmental regulations.

Key Safety Measures

  • Provide protective barriers around sharp scrap
  • Train employees in handling procedures
  • Use proper lifting equipment
  • Install fire prevention systems

Regulatory Considerations

Facilities must comply with:

  • OSHA safety guidelines
  • Environmental protection standards
  • Local waste storage regulations

Failure to follow compliance rules can result in costly fines.

5. Optimize Storage for Efficiency and Profit

Efficient storage isn’t just about safety — it directly impacts operational costs and revenue.

Efficiency Tips

  • Use vertical storage racks where possible
  • Implement inventory tracking systems
  • Schedule regular scrap pickups
  • Consolidate loads to reduce transport costs

Frequently Asked Questions (FAQ)

Q1. What is the safest way to store scrap metal?

A: The safest method is to store scrap in labeled containers, segregated by type, in stable and designated storage areas.

Q2. Why should scrap metals be separated?

A: Separating metals prevents contamination, maintains value, and simplifies recycling processes.

Q3. Can scrap metal be stored outdoors?

A: Yes, but it should be covered or protected from moisture to prevent corrosion.

Q4. What are common scrap storage hazards?

A: Sharp edges, unstable piles, contamination, and fire risks are common hazards.

Q5. How often should scrap metal be collected?

A: Collection frequency depends on volume, but regular pickups prevent overcrowding and safety risks.
